logo

Output 31fc2ca69b4c28adb1622810820c5b4a6ac62e25b92844703fb9f5d06dbf163b:2

value
66708122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9df4bd8d6faab01968d56272306374e0bfa87fb OP_EQUAL
address
3HBDcrroEeU5axzFuocqtiCLqnoALEQnvK
transaction
31fc2ca69b4c28adb1622810820c5b4a6ac62e25b92844703fb9f5d06dbf163b